## Partner SFTP Drop — Getting Started

Welcome, plugin folks! Feeds for the Brindlewood marketplace land in our partner SFTP drop every night around 02:00. Your plugin should poll the `incoming/` folder and never write outside your namespace — the sync job gets cranky otherwise. First-time setup requires unlocking the credentials bundle in the Marlet vault, which you can do with the recovery passphrase below.

strongbox words: druvan-lamys-eliius-jorax-istox-soreth-ulays-gilix-ralix-oliiel-norwyn-casvan-praius

Minutes — Management Meeting, Velmora Systems. Attendees reviewed the proposed joint venture with Kastrel Logistics covering cold-chain distribution in the Arden region. Finance flagged capital contributions of roughly 40% against projected year-two breakeven. Legal due diligence continues; term sheet expected next month. The board requests a sensitivity analysis before any commitment. The confidential planning note below summarises our negotiating position.

internal memo for tagef-hadup: Gross margin on Ulaath came in at 15 percent against a plan of 5 percent. Only 7 of the 120 pilot accounts renewed Ulaath, so a churn review is set for October 15.

## Changed defaults

Heads up: the Ledgerline tax-rate lookup cache now defaults to a 15-minute TTL instead of 24 hours. Turns out rates in the Veldt County sandbox were going stale mid-demo, which was embarrassing. Eviction is now LRU rather than FIFO, and the cache warms on boot. If you're reviewing, check that nothing hardcodes the old TTL. The new defaults land as follows.

deployment values, bajop-taweg:
holwyn:
  log_level: debug
  metrics_host: metrics.holwyn.zemvarsys.internal
  pool_size: 32

Quick refresher for support: the Perchbay public REST API paginates with opaque cursors, not page numbers, so if a customer says "page 5 is missing," they're probably reusing an expired cursor. Cursors live for 15 minutes in production and 5 minutes in sandbox, which trips people up constantly. Sandbox also caps page size lower, so don't compare result counts across environments. When escalating, always note which environment the customer hit. For reference, the sandbox environment currently uses the following settings.

deployment values, hafop-fahag:
wenael:
  pin: 9737
  metrics_host: metrics.wenael.lumicsys.internal
  tenant: holwyn
  seal: seal_b99b9847